How to Compare and Review Home Gyms

How to Compare and Review Home Gyms thumbnail
Before investing in a home gym, it is important to research and compare the different types of equipment.

Buying a home gym is a big investment. In order to make the best decision and select the most appropriate gym for their home, consumers must first establish what exactly they expect from a home gym, the physical limitations of the available space in their home, and financial constraints. By understanding the most important features and statistics, comparing different equipment, and learning about the available equipment, a consumer can purchase the best home gym for his lifestyle.

      Decide whether a home gym is truly the best option for your lifestyle. While the privacy and convenience of owning a home gym can make it a worthy investment for many individuals who are knowledgeable and dedicated to their fitness, there are some benefits to having a membership to a gym. For instance, the athletic trainers and support staff at a gym may be beneficial for those who need guidance. Belonging to a gym may also make more sense for people with limited space in their homes, or who are not ready to take on the financial responsibility of buying and maintaining exercise equipment.

    • 2

      Decide which features and characteristics are the most important for your home gym. Upon concluding that a home gym is a worthwhile investment, it is imperative to know what you expect from your equipment. Consider the types of exercises you plan to do with your home gym, and whether you'll need to own additional equipment. Understanding the intensity of your workouts can help you determine how durable your gym needs to be. Finally, address the size of the space in your home, as well as how much money you're willing to spend. With a list of your must-haves, you're ready to compare home gyms.

    • 3

      Browse and compare online or in-store inventories. Clicking through online selections or scanning shops, such as Dick's Sporting Goods, is a good way to better acquaint yourself with what is available, and what you can reasonably expect for a home gym with your budget. With basic product and pricing information, you can conduct a preliminary comparison. Then, make a list of the products in which you are the most interested.

    • 4

      Consult a guide for more thorough product reviews and comparisons. Magazines such as Consumer Reports provide a reliable, unbiased view of products, as well as helpful information and comparisons regarding price, size, features, reliability and other important cosiderations. Often, Consumer Reports will also point out the "best value" product. Using a consumer guide such as Consumer Reports will help you gain additional knowledge about the home gyms you're already interested in.

    • 5

      Compile more opinions online, and from additional knowledgeable people. Often, online stores allow customers to review and post comments about their purchases. It can be useful to look through customer reviews of exercise equipment and home gyms. Individuals who currently own home gyms, and employees with experience at stores that sell gym equipment may be able to provide valuable advice. When getting opinions of employees working at stores, also be aware that as a salesperson, their motivations may be to sell you a product, rather than get you the best home gym for your lifestyle. Still, the more information you have before making your equipment buying decision, the better.
